Dhaka, Nov 27 (V7N) — The government is advancing its mission to achieve national food self-sufficiency by prioritizing the conservation, development and production of indigenous livestock species, said Fisheries and Livestock Advisor Farida Akhtar.
She made the remarks on Thursday morning after inaugurating the National Livestock Week 2025 with a colorful rally in Dhaka.
For the first time, Livestock Week is being celebrated simultaneously across the country, under the theme:
“Indigenous breeds, modern technology: Livestock will improve.”
The rally began at Manik Mia Avenue and concluded at the Sher-e-Bangla Nagar ground.
Speaking at the event, the advisor emphasized that the government is not in favor of importing unsafe foreign livestock, adding that the long-term goal is to meet domestic demand and eventually build an export market through the production of high-quality indigenous breeds.
She also announced that the Ministry of Fisheries and Livestock will, for the first time, award 15 medals in five categories to recognize outstanding contributions to Bangladesh’s fisheries and livestock sectors.
